<p dir="ltr">This rapid evidence review summarises key findings in the literature on the impact of locally led development and localisation – at partner government, sub-national government, and community levels - revealing critical insights. This review finds that major donors such as USAID, DFAT and their European counterparts are increasingly aligning their policies with localisation goals, focusing on capacity-building, flexible funding mechanisms, and empowering local decision-making. In examining the landscape of locally led development, several key successes and challenges have emerged.</p><p><br></p>
